About Suman Budhwani
Suman Budhwani is a scholar working on Neuropsychology and Physiological Psychology, Applied Psychology and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, having authored 15 papers that have together received 403 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Telemedicine and Telehealth Implementation (6 papers), Palliative Care and End-of-Life Issues (4 papers) and Health Systems, Economic Evaluations, Quality of Life (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Neuropsychology and Physiological Psychology (16 citations), Geriatrics and Gerontology (32 citations) and Health (67 citations). Suman Budhwani has collaborated with scholars based in Canada, Switzerland and Chile. Frequent co-authors include Walter P. Wodchis, Yu Bai, Peter Tanuseputro, Ritu Sadana, Guillermo Paraje, Erik Blas, Theadora Swift Koller, Camilla Zimmermann, Doris Howell and Rahim Moineddin.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Medical Internet Research, The Gerontologist and Journal of the American Medical Informatics Association.
